Liposomal BrainRegain

Also known as: Liposomal BrainRegain, Liposome-based neuro-nutritional supplements, Nootropics, Liposomal Delivery System

Overview

Liposomal BrainRegain is a branded supplement formulation that utilizes a liposomal delivery system to enhance the bioavailability and brain delivery of its active neuro-supportive compounds. Liposomes are microscopic, spherical vesicles composed of a lipid bilayer, similar to natural cell membranes. This structure allows them to encapsulate active ingredients, protecting them from degradation and facilitating their transport across biological barriers, most notably the blood-brain barrier (BBB). The primary goal of using liposomal technology in supplements like BrainRegain is to improve the absorption and efficacy of ingredients that might otherwise have poor bioavailability or difficulty reaching the brain. While the specific active ingredients in 'BrainRegain' are not detailed, the 'liposomal' aspect refers to the advanced delivery method. Research on liposomal delivery systems, in general, is extensive and shows promise for improving drug and nutrient delivery to the brain, making this a cutting-edge approach in supplement formulation.

How it works

Liposomal delivery systems work by encapsulating active compounds within phospholipid vesicles. These liposomes can interact with cell membranes in several ways: by fusing with them, by being endocytosed (engulfed by the cell), or by adsorbing onto the cell surface. This allows the encapsulated compounds to bypass typical digestive degradation and be more efficiently absorbed into the bloodstream. Crucially for brain-targeted supplements, liposomes can facilitate the transport of their contents across the blood-brain barrier (BBB). This is achieved through various mechanisms, including receptor-mediated endocytosis, adsorption-mediated transcytosis, or direct fusion with endothelial cells of the BBB. Once across the BBB, the liposomes release their payload, delivering the neuroactive compounds directly to brain cells. This mechanism significantly enhances the central nervous system (CNS) bioavailability of the active ingredients compared to their free forms, allowing for more targeted and effective action.

Side effects

The overall safety profile of liposomal formulations is generally considered good, as they are composed of naturally occurring phospholipids. However, the specific side effects of 'Liposomal BrainRegain' are not known, as they would primarily depend on the active ingredients encapsulated within the liposomes. General liposomal formulations, particularly those administered intravenously, can sometimes cause mild infusion reactions or gastrointestinal symptoms. There is no specific data on common, uncommon, or rare side effects for this particular product. Drug interactions are also unknown and would be contingent on the active compounds. Contraindications are not established, but caution is advised for individuals with known allergies to phospholipids or other excipients used in the formulation. As with any supplement, it is recommended to consult a healthcare professional before use, especially for pregnant or nursing individuals, those with pre-existing medical conditions, or those taking other medications.

Research Sources

  • https://pmc.ncbi.nlm.nih.gov/articles/PMC6032011/ – This systematic review and meta-analysis evaluated the efficacy of liposomal bupivacaine in surgical patients. It found significant reductions in the length of hospital stay and intravenous opioid use, demonstrating the clinical effectiveness of liposomal formulations in an analgesic context, though not directly related to cognitive supplements.
  • https://pmc.ncbi.nlm.nih.gov/articles/PMC5077137/ – This comprehensive review discusses various liposome strategies for delivering drugs across the blood-brain barrier (BBB). It highlights how ligand-targeted liposomes can improve brain uptake of drugs and genes in animal models, supporting the potential of liposomal technology for brain-targeted therapies, despite being primarily preclinical.
